Transaction 654759fcb32f11cf29ec30ef640f921dcc817e205ee02721c46dd6649360ea09
1 Input
2 Outputs
- 654759fcb32f11cf29ec30ef640f921dcc817e205ee02721c46dd6649360ea09:0
- 654759fcb32f11cf29ec30ef640f921dcc817e205ee02721c46dd6649360ea09:1
value 25763007
address 3LRbYMPDa8YcGnGBqCFo3CtWAZ2EYxB8kh
value 5014870
address 3JEPBE8ueoX98prTB6uE9BwqzuzF5jXu7v